dragging them out just at the right time to stack them for xp later
that is just one example of the minutia of skill needed in that game oh god
That actually is pretty easy and mostly eye balling. Pulling through to the second camp takes skill.
Mostly it is just practice though.
All neutral camps spawn every minute on the minute if there is no camp there, no one looking at the camp(in sightline be it player or ward). Every camp is like this but Rosh.
Pulling to the mobs is something you eyeball.
Hardest part is stacking. Should be at about the 56 second mark you pull and drag the mobs away form the camp so it spawns again. That is hard.

I mean stacking and shit is for high level play. It is for supports and most folks don't really do it at all. I am not sure I would call it a bug either. It is how the War3 engine worked and the lanes and jungle are designed so you can do it. They mess with camp spawns to change how good or bad it is for folks.
LoL and DoTA are from the same pedigree but they are not the same game. They are comparable but have very very different design philosophies and approaches. They both have really good parts and bad parts. You play the one that fits you most.
